A marker definition fans out to every link and auto-selects its capture node
on each, so tx/rx is relative to a node that varies per link — the controller
already rejects it (409). Exposing direction on the MCP definition tool let an
agent ask for something that could only fail. Remove the parameter and the
handler's direction handling; the docstring now points to encoding direction in
the BPF (e.g. 'icmp and icmp[icmptype]==8'). Per-link link_marker keeps
direction, where the capture node is fixed.
128 characters was far beyond any realistic marker label (icmp, arp, tcp-syn)
and would have collided with the pcap filename budget once a tag prefix is
added later. Cap the user-facing name at 32 in both MarkerCreate and
MarkerDefinitionCreate; the compute-side name guard now also rejects names
longer than 48, which covers the `global-{def_name}` inherited form (≤ 39).
Replace psutil.net_if_addrs() scan with a deterministic name derived from
the switch's node UUID: gns3 + first 6 hex chars (10 chars, fits kernel
IFNAMSIZ limit of 15). Taps: <bridge>-<port> (12-13 chars).
Crash recovery: brctl delete the bridge first (best-effort), then create
fresh. Stale bridges from abnormal gns3server shutdown are automatically
reclaimed on the next start — no EEXIST or leaked interfaces.
Remove _free_iface helper and psutil import (no longer needed).
brctl create leaves the bridge administratively DOWN. Add link set up
so the bridge actually forwards frames between enslaved ports.

Replace the builtin EthernetSwitch stub with a Linux kernel bridge backed
by uBridge's brctl module. Each switch node creates one kernel bridge
(gns3br{N}) with VLAN filtering; each port is a persistent TAP enslaved to
the bridge, relayed by a per-port uBridge bridge (nio_tap <-> nio_udp).
- Access/dot1q/qinq port modes translated to brctl vlan primitives
- Compute router repointed from Dynamips to Builtin manager
- Tests updated: 21 router-level tests + 215 surrounding tests pass
- Real-kernel e2e verified: access 100 PVID untagged, dot1q trunk
VIDs 1-4094 + native 1, qinq 802.1ad proto + 200 PVID
Ethertype 0x9100/0x9200 handling and port-count guard relaxation are
deferred pending resolution.
For Docker nodes, reload bottoms out as a raw POST /containers/{id}/restart
to the Docker daemon, bypassing GNS3's start/stop lifecycle (uBridge
re-attach, console servers, NIC setup). The container restarts at the
Docker level but GNS3's plumbing goes out of sync, and the daemon call can
block up to the controller's 240s timeout — manifesting as "reload hangs /
no response". stop+start runs the full lifecycle and is reliable.
Remove the node_reload and node_reload_all MCP tools (tool functions,
handlers, NODE_TOOLS entry, tests, docs). The underlying REST endpoints
(POST /nodes/{id}/reload, POST /nodes/reload) are kept for native API
users. MCP callers should use node_stop + node_start (partial) or
close/open project (full restart) instead.

- New config: Controller.jwt_refresh_token_expire_minutes (default 30 days)
- New endpoint: POST /v3/access/users/refresh (public, unauthenticated)
- Login/authenticate responses now include refresh_token
- AuthService: _create_token helper, create_refresh_token, get_token_data
now parses type claim (token_use) for token classification
- Security: refresh tokens rejected on HTTP + WebSocket access paths;
/refresh strictly requires type=='refresh'
- Logout works for free via existing token_version mechanism
- Tests: 9 new TestRefreshToken cases, all passing; 34 existing tests
still pass (no regressions)
